While the Khalsa stays distinct, I will give them all glory (the word Tej is a bit hard to translate in English, it encompasses more than just glory).

When they go the way of the Brahmins, I will not put my trust in them any longer.

So when we do acts or ceremonies like the Brahmins or let Brahminvaad into our practices and lose the distinct Khalsa way, we are losing the trust of Dashmesh Pita.

Sarbloh Granth is a wee bit of a mystery. The Nihangs claim that it is Gurbani from the Dasam Patshah. As per what little I know, it was found somewhere in the 18/19 century and contains compositions of a diety named Sarbloh. There are some compositions related to the Khalsa in there as well.
